Transaction 57652c3a166be3786e98101bf8af3510fdd9911b608d63bc7cdad0eb995c3c56
1 Input
2 Outputs
- 57652c3a166be3786e98101bf8af3510fdd9911b608d63bc7cdad0eb995c3c56:0
- 57652c3a166be3786e98101bf8af3510fdd9911b608d63bc7cdad0eb995c3c56:1
value 574713
address 18rFTjUMgbDYWjZBriR1nxcCV8BmRRwVmJ
value 81034
address 1CKVDJSyksrCaxmLmyc2NmjrDNeWchpMCp